I agree with Saladin, a German Entrenching Tool, appears to be WWI Era...The Swiss Spades have a Metal Reinforcement Ring around the Shaft (Good thing to remember)...I assume you don't have the leather carrier/harness for it, which would raise value and desirability significantly...The plain spade by itself can be found offered from $45-$65, generally...
